best tire to pair with nitto 450s?
i have a pair of nitto 450's they are 215/45/17 in my garage...i'm thinking about putting them on my rims but i dunno what kind of tires to get for the other two...i don;'t wanna dish out as much money as the 450's so what tires do you guys recomend with the same dimensions? I'm looking for something affordable yet grips well thanks.
You don't want to mix and match tires of different compounds for most road racing or autocross applications. Just buy a pair of the 450s, or buy a new set of something else. If you don't know what brand "something else" is, there's a ton of info in the FAQ and search function.
